About the role

As a member of the Emerging Markets (EM) Sales team, you will work within an experienced and expert team growing the demand for our electronic trading platform. You will be responsible for buyside and sellside client relationship management, including identification of new prospect accounts, on-boarding and managing on-going relationships. You will speak to EM clients, creating awareness around liquidity and trading activity. You will be responsible for demoing the platform and assisting clients execute trades on the platform. A successful candidate will have the ability to develop, grow and maintain relationships. You should have strong communication skills to teach clients how to use the technology and demonstrate the benefits to their workflow. You should be a proactive self-starter, hardworking and possess strong critical thinking skills to enhance participation on the platform and increase revenue.

Responsibilities

  • Become highly attuned to the pulse of the market: key geopolitical and company news and events; buyer vs seller imbalances; general trends in credit and fixed income markets overall.
  • Be resourceful, using market intelligence to identify opportunities to help our clients address their risk needs.
  • Consistently and energetically engage with traders to determine their priorities weekly, daily and intraday.
  • Develop a deep understanding of how to gauge supply and demand for EM sovereign and corporate credits in real time, including how to estimate moves at the market open and sensitivity to certain macro events.
  • Learn and master the Trumid product offering so you can direct traders to the optimal workflow for their respective trading priorities.
  • Develop, maintain and deepen relationships with traders via desk visits, social outings and group events.
  • Leverage your curiosity and relationships to help make the Trumid platform better: solicit feedback and generate ideas for new and innovative workflow solutions.
  • Demonstrate enthusiasm for problem-solving and workflow solutions. Demonstrate openness and capacity to learn and apply AI to streamline Trumid’s daily processes as well as those of our clients.
